saltworks
[sawlt-wurks]
noun
plural
saltworks(often used with a plural verb)Ìýa building or plant where salt is made.
saltworks
/ ˈ²õɔ˱ô³ÙËŒ·Éɜ˰ì²õ /
noun
(functioning as singular) a place, building, or factory where salt is produced
